Sycamores Drop 74-46 Decision to Creighton

TERRE HAUTE, IN (1-29-2003) — Kyle Korver scored 14 points and DeAnthony Bowden added 12 off the bench as No. 16 Creighton defeated Indiana State, 74-46.

Creighton raised its record to 18-2 and 8-1 in the MVC with the win; meanwhile, Indiana State falls to 5-14 overall and 1-7 in the MVC. The No. 16 Bluejays were led by Kyle Korver, who not only was 5-of-9 from the field, he also led the team with 10 rebounds.

Creighton connected on 13 of its first 17 shots, and when the Sycamores went 8:29 without a basket during one stretch of the first half, Creighton took advantage with an 18-2 run. That gave Creighton a 30-10 lead with 6:47 left.

The host Sycamores made a charge, using a 10-2 run to close to 30-20 late in the half. But Creighton answered by scoring the final six points of the first half and opening the second half on an 11-4 run to make it 49-24 with 15:45 to go.

The Sycamores were led by Marcus Howard and Lamar Grimes, each with nine points. Up next for Indiana State is a 6:05 p.m., CST tilt against Southwest Missouri State University on Saturday (Feb. 1) night at the Hulman Center.
